What is an Intermodal Container?
An intermodal container is a standardized, recyclable steel box developed to transport goods through different modes of transport, including ships, trains, and trucks, without the need for managing the cargo itself each time. This approach optimizes the logistics chain by assisting in smooth shifts in between different transport systems.

[Intermodal containers](https://posteezy.com/getting-tired-shipping-container-dimensions-10-inspirational-ideas-invigorate-your-love) can be found in various types to accommodate different cargo needs. Below is a list of the most typical types:

Dry [Storage Containers](https://md.chaosdorf.de/s/C1VK3bLhcm)
These are the most typical intermodal containers, used for carrying non-perishable items.
Refrigerated Containers (Reefers)
Designed to transport perishable items, including food and pharmaceuticals, these containers are equipped with temperature level control systems.
Open Top Containers
Ideal for transferring oversized cargo that can not fit through basic container doors, these units have an open top covered with a tarpaulin.
Flat Rack Containers
Used for carrying heavy or large products, flat racks are open platforms that enable easy loading and dumping.
High Cube Containers
